Adjustments to Funding. The Commission’s disbursement of per-pupil funds may be adjusted for the following reasons: (a) To reconcile projected versus actual enrollment counts; (b) To adjust the per-pupil amount due to restriction by the Governor or other reduction action; (c) To adjust the actual enrollment count based on an audit of pupil counts and per pupil revenue that impact the funding received by the School; or (d) To withhold funds due to non-compliance in accordance with Sec. 302D-28, HRS. The Commission shall have the discretion to determine whether to make an adjustment by: (i) Reconciling the adjusted amount in a subsequent disbursement to the School; or (ii) Either making payment to the School or requiring reimbursement from the School with at least thirty (30) days' written notice by the Commission.
